#fe4db7 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#fe4db7 is composed of 99.6% red, 30.2% green and 71.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 28%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 324.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 64.9%. #fe4db7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9aff with #fd006f.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

● #fe4db7 color description : Soft pink.
The hexadecimal color #fe4db7 has RGB values of R:254, G:77, B:183 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.28, K:0. Its decimal value is 16666039.
